Ladder Logic Programming for PLCs: A Beginner's Introduction
Programming Programmable Logic Controllers using ladder logic can look daunting initially, but it a straightforward methodology once the fundamentals are understood. Ladder logic fundamentally represents electrical circuits using graphics that resemble relays and other electrical elements. This graphical notation allows Automatic Control System (ACS) programmers to quickly design control systems for industrial machinery. Beginners often start with simple projects, such as controlling a device or managing a input, and then progress to more sophisticated systems.
